How Selank Works — Mechanisms & Research

The cognitive peptide research area overlaps significantly with stress biology, given that many neuropeptides have dual roles in both cognitive and stress response pathways. Selank's activity on the GABAergic system produces anxiolytic effects alongside nootropic effects, and this co-activity is relevant to research design — cognitive outcome measures in high-anxiety model animals may reflect anxiolysis as much as direct cognitive enhancement from Selank. Separating these effects requires protocol designs that include stress-reduced control conditions. Buying Selank: Quality Markers to Look For

Evaluating Selank vendors begins with the COA: access the batch-specific certificate prior to buying, not after. A COA for Selank should include: HPLC purity percentage with the underlying chromatogram, mass spectrometry data verifying the correct molecular weight, endotoxin test results, and a residual solvent panel — all batch-matched. Negative indicators in Selank vendor evaluation: prices far under typical market pricing, no information about manufacturing source, no community presence, and COAs that lack endotoxin data. Store lyophilised Selank at −20°C until ready to use; reconstitute only the quantity required for your immediate research and keep the remainder frozen.

Selank Research Safety Guide

Selank is sold for research purposes only and is not approved for human therapeutic use by the FDA or equivalent agencies worldwide — all information here is for educational purposes only. Lyophilised Selank should be stored frozen (−20°C) immediately upon receipt; do not freeze and thaw reconstituted Selank multiple times by preparing small aliquots before storage. Verify the endotoxin level in your Selank batch COA before any injectable research application — look for results reported in endotoxin units per mg or mL and compare against acceptable research limits for your application. Protocol documentation — keeping clear records of compound, timing, and method — is a research best practice for Selank that allows any unexpected observations to be properly contextualised.

Frequently Asked Questions

What is Selank?

Selank is a synthetic analogue of tuftsin (a tetrapeptide fragment of immunoglobulin G) with three additional amino acids for stability. It has been studied for anxiolytic effects, cognitive enhancement, and GABAergic system modulation. Like Semax, it was developed by the Institute of Molecular Genetics in Russia and has a clinical history in Russian medicine.

How does Selank produce anxiolytic effects?

Selank's anxiolytic mechanism is thought to involve modulation of GABAergic transmission (similar but distinct to benzodiazepines), inhibition of enkephalinase (extending the activity of endogenous enkephalins), and BDNF expression modulation. The multi-mechanism profile distinguishes it from single-target anxiolytics.

Is Selank similar to Semax?

Semax and Selank are both synthetic neuropeptides developed by the same Russian institution with overlapping clinical applications. They have distinct mechanisms: Semax primarily upregulates BDNF and acts on ACTH receptor systems; Selank primarily modulates GABAergic transmission and enkephalin activity. They are sometimes studied in combination.

What is the administration route for Selank research?

Like Semax, Selank is primarily studied via intranasal administration for CNS applications, utilizing olfactory nerve transport to bypass the blood-brain barrier. The solution concentration used in research is typically 0.15% (1.5mg/mL). Subcutaneous administration has also been studied in animal models.
